CHASDEI HASHEM: Three Yeshiva Bochrim Stable After Falling Through Ice In Bayswater [SEE VIDEO OF RESCUE]

Three 22-year-old Yeshiva Bochrim are lucky to be alive after they were rescued Friday afternoon after falling through the ice on Jamaica Bay (Bayswater) in Queens, near far Rockaway.

Sources tell YWN that the Bochrim were in the area for Shabbos to celebrate the Auf Ruf of a friend, when they fell through the ice and into the frigid water.

The NYPD, FDNY and Hatzalah quickly launched a large-scale rescue operation. Authorities deployed a helicopter from the NYPD aviation unit along with FDNY scuba teams to pull the men from the water.

Video footage shows each of the victims being removed individually. According to New York Post, the water temperature was reported to be around 36 degrees. One of the men reportedly showed minimal movement after spending nearly 40 minutes in the freezing water.

During the operation, one responder briefly fell into the water but was able to recover and continue assisting in the rescue.

Following the rescue, all three men were transported to area hospitals in stable condition. Two were taken to Mount Sinai South Nassau Hospital, while the third was transported to St. John’s Episcopal Hospital. They are all in stable condition.

Sources tell YWN that a fourth Bochur had been walking with them prior to the incident, and there was fears he was underwater, but that later turned out to not be the case.
